Boeing’s sleek fighter-size Phantom Ray stealth jet will make its first flight by year’s end. This unmanned airborne system is designed for a variety of warfighter roles ranging from reconnaissance and
surveillance to aerial refueling, electronic attack and hunter/killer
missions.

The 36-foot-long aircraft, which will serve as a test bed for advanced technologies, was rolled out May 10 at the Boeing Defense, Space & Security plant in St. Louis, Mo. With its 614-mph (0.8 Mach)
cruising speed, operating altitude of 40,000 feet and 50-foot wingspan,
the 36,5000-pound Phantom Ray advances the state of the art for
unmanned aircraft. The bat-shaped flying wing has a combat radius of
1,200 nautical miles. Power comes from a General Electric F404-102D
engine.

Unlike earlier generation drones serving with the military in hot spots such as Afghanistan, where the aircraft is remotely controlled from the ground by a pilot using a joy stick, the
Phantom Ray is capable of completely autonomous operation without the
need for anyone to be at the controls, according to Boeing.

It’s more fly-by-mouse than fly-by wire. You upload a mission
profile to the Phantom Ray’s onboard computer and the aircraft runs the
entire mission from takeoff through mission and landing without the
needs for human intervention or control unless the need arises to make
changes in the mission profile.
